Wave motion typically involves a packet of waves encompassing a finite number of wave cycles. Information in a wave only can be transmitted by starting, stopping, or modulating the amplitude of a wave train, which is equivalent to forming a wave packet.

Gravity waves, not to be confused with gravitational waves, form when air is pushed up and gravity pulls the air back down. On its way down, air displaces ocean water, forming waves that look like vertical channels.
